### Onboarding: Mockwright Test-Data Factory

Mockwright is our internal library for generating deterministic test fixtures. As a security reviewer, note that all generated records are synthetic; no production data is sampled. Seed material for the deterministic generators lives in a sealed keystore so fixtures stay reproducible across audits. You'll need read access to that keystore to verify seed provenance. The keystore unlock tool asks two questions: your review ticket number, and the recovery passphrase that follows below.

vault phrase of tahog-yahop = rusdor-casath-rusix-feniel-holmir-briael-gormir-soriel-aldath-quenwyn-fraax-tamael-gilok-kasox

TICKET #982 — FlagLoft vault won't open

Hey newcomers — the FlagLoft rollout framework keeps its kill-switch tokens in a small vault, and it's currently locked after the Tuesday maintenance window. That means nobody can pause the Duskpane flag rollout. It's a known quirk; don't file duplicates. To unseal it, open the vault console on the admin box and enter the recovery passphrase below.

vault phrase of tagag-fawef = lammir-ulaiel-oliax-belox-eliox-ulaok-gilael-norys-holox-fenir

### Checklist: Spreadsheet export memory check

Support team — before you tell customers the big-export fix landed in Tallygrove 7.3, please confirm it yourselves. The old exporter loaded whole workbooks into memory and tipped over around 200k rows; the new streaming path should hold steady under 300 MB even on monster files. Run the canned "mega-ledger" export from the support sandbox and watch the memory graph. If it stays flat, you're good to reassure folks. The streaming exporter ships in the build tagged below.

pipeline stamp: htk9_608b8770b